Role context

Childrens mental health services are evolving, with the MARRS model delivering urgent care across services for children and young people with mental health and social care crises in Cornwall, 24/7, 365 days a year. The service focuses on an integrated pathway that supports families in a joined-up way. The team is integrated with CAMHS, wider child and family health services, and Cornwall Council’s social care for children and families. The MARRS team will operate county-wide, provide short-term intensive interventions, home treatment where appropriate, and work to prevent hospital admission.


Main duties of the job

* Work intensively with young people with acute mental health difficulties in crisis to prevent inpatient admission where possible.
* Provide urgent assessments in hospital or community settings and short-term intervention, including intensive support at home.
* Operate a shift-based rota covering 24 hours a day, 7 days a week to ensure service accessibility and timely response.
* Collaborate with Southwest Collaborative, Sowenna CAMHS Inpatient Unit, Community CAMHS, andChildren's Social Care colleagues as part of the Acute Care Pathway.
* Engage with families and other partners to support recovery and pathway continuity.
